With Desire taking the mantle of management as executive director–a place she still holds in 2019–the Association developed a paid employees, expanded its fundraising, and standardized its programming. Using donations, grants, and partnerships, the group expanded its programming in the 21st century, selling the success of Haitian women and their households by way of new adult education and youth improvement applications. The deaths of six abused Haitian ladies within the mid-1990s especially spurred AFAB into action. They responded by creating areas for advocacy towards home violence and creating networks of supporters such as the Codman Square Health Center and the Haitian Multi-Service Center. Informal concerns became official advocacy as the Association developed in the final decade of the 20th century.

One such case, which additionally our site illustrates the failure of the police to reply to domestic violence, occurred in Lilavois within the Port-au-Prince suburbs, Nov. 1, 1998. Neighbors heard her cries and intervened; they seized the man and his weapon, a pointed steel stick , after which referred to as the police. After a long wait and no police, they requested an off-duty officer close by who had a police automobile for help, but he mentioned it wasn’t his duty.

In Haiti, legal safety and redress for girls are substantially weaker, and we want to aggressively reinforce them. In particular, we have to ask why, during Haiti’s recurring periods of political repression, the rape of women, usually in plain view of their members of the family, turns into such a widespread tactic. Secondly, we must challenge the notion that’s prevalent in some quarters in Haiti that wife-beating is a personal matter, maybe even one of marriage’s rights. Thirdly, there might be the endemic drawback of the restaveks, disproportionately female, who are so ordinarily abused physically as punishment for each transgression, small or large, real or imagined.

Haitians liberated Dominicans from slavery in 1801 and again in 1822 to unite the island and form the only free Black republic and a haven for runaways from throughout the region, regardless of the fixed threats in a sea of slave-owning nations.

The Haitian Revolution began with slave uprisings in 1791 and finally ended after a lot bloodshed and incredible bravery with the defeat of the French in 1803 and the declaration of Haitian independence in 1804 by Jean-Jacques Dessalines.
